Output 4db524b7a4949e90f3418e18c4b60d13ea23c015ff223bdf5156301cead51e04:112

value
271332
script pubkey
OP_0 OP_PUSHBYTES_20 babf64f4447850473f44c8fba8b8aea478d4e624
address
bc1qh2lkfazy0pgyw06yera63w9w53udfe3yxuez0t
transaction
4db524b7a4949e90f3418e18c4b60d13ea23c015ff223bdf5156301cead51e04
spent
true